#320 8 years ago
Quoted from Richthofen:

"Thickness" of clear is not an indication of how well the clearcoat will hold up. I very rarely see chipping or wear through on Stern playfields, and their clearcoat is thin. It's the application process more than anything; if clear or art is coming up in chips/chunks, that's an indication the clearcoat was not applied properly.

Agreed. I was just comparing mine to Taylor's.
